In April 2026, this meteorological balance shifted dramatically as a massive, slow-moving atmospheric trough anchored itself directly over the island of Hispaniola. Within days, the predictable, localized afternoon showers typical of the spring season transformed into an unrelenting, territory-wide deluge, dropping historic volumes of water onto a landscape unequipped for such sudden volumetric stress. The downpour washed away the tranquil rhythms of urban and rural life, replacing daily routines with a high-stakes, multi-provincial emergency that tested the absolute limits of the state's logistical infrastructure.
The impact of this severe weather system was felt most acutely across 28 distinct provinces, prompting the National Emergency Operations Centre (COE) to issue a sweeping matrix of colored alerts to organize local defense efforts. As rivers burst through their natural containment basins, the state was forced to declare an official State of Emergency through Decree No. 234-26, focusing immediate rehabilitation assets on the hard-hit territories of Santo Domingo, the National District, Puerto Plata, Espaillat, Valverde, and Santiago. Over 30,500 people were rapidly evacuated from their homes as low-lying communities were systematically cut off by flash floods, exposing the structural vulnerability of residential sectors built near active drainage paths.
The mechanics of this environmental crisis unfolded with a rapid, compounding gravity, particularly along the northern coast. In the province of Puerto Plata, the sudden overflow of the Camú River completely inundated the municipality of Montellano, swamping over 3,400 households under deep, mud-laden waters and forcing the sudden emergency closure of the primary municipal hospital. This structural failure left more than 20,000 residents without immediate access to vital localized healthcare services, shifting the medical burden onto mobile military clinics and regional hubs. Simultaneously, five major bridge structures collapsed across the national interior under the sheer velocity of the currents, completely severing transportation corridors and complicating food and fuel distribution pipelines.
Inside the emergency command centers in the capital, the atmosphere remains highly focused as coordinators process real-time satellite imagery and coordinate relief efforts with international partners like the World Food Programme (WFP). Field teams have deployed specialized boats and high-clearance tactical vehicles to reach isolated communities, distributing emergency cash transfers, nutritional packages, and basic medical supplies to families housed in collective shelters. Civil defense directors emphasize that even as the rains begin to taper off, the threat remains severe due to widespread soil saturation, which drastically elevates the risk of sudden, destructive landslides along the mountain passes of the Cordillera Central.

Furthermore, the state-level response has highlighted the critical operational importance of advanced early warning networks that allow for preemptive evacuations before floodwaters peak. By leveraging localized SMS alerts and community-based civil defense networks, authorities successfully moved thousands of families out of danger zones hours before the rivers broke their banks, preventing a much higher human toll despite the widespread destruction of property.
Following a comprehensive assessment of the damaged zones, the Ministry of Public Works announced a multi-billion peso emergency infrastructure plan aimed at reconstructing broken bridges and reinforcing the vulnerable river walls of the Camú and Yaque del Norte rivers. Financial monitors are working to adjust the national budget to accommodate the unforeseen recovery costs, while public health teams initiate large-scale vector control campaigns to suppress the post-flood spread of mosquito-borne illnesses.
